Hide

Sant Tyfodwg Church, Treorchy

hide
Hide

Sant Tyfodwg Church,
Bute Street / Howard Street,
Treorchy
Glamorgan

Hide
topup

Church History

topup

Maps

It is located at SS9585096790 (Lat/Lon 51.660211, -3.507124). You can see this on maps provided by:

Hide
hide